Design Once, Deploy Everywhere: Automation Software at Scale with Fredrik Ericsson

We explore how foaming TPU, belt printers, and clinician-led automation can bring custom foot orthoses in-house, cut costs, and reduce lead times from weeks to hours. Fredrik from CADmed shares what actually works, what doesn’t, and how remote design plus per-pair pricing changes the game.
• why automation increases clinician control rather than removes it
• carving versus printing tradeoffs on speed, finish, and cost
• foaming TPU benefits including smoother surfaces and less waste
• belt printers for continuous TPU production and better surface feel
• FDM advantages over powder bed fusion for insoles
• practical lattices and gradients without overengineering
• decentralizing production to clinics for faster delivery
• remote design, slicing, and printer control with per-pair pricing
• scaling systems for reliability, repeatability, and low friction
